Set on 11.3 acres of gorgeous level land, this exceptional countryside retreat offers space, privacy, and versatility in a prime Central Texas location. Positioned between Austin and San Antonio and just minutes from San Marcos, Seguin, and New Braunfels, the property combines rural tranquility with effortless access to city conveniences. At the heart of the property sits a thoughtfully designed, custom two-story home built in 2007, offering approximately 3,300 square feet of well-maintained living space. Inside, you’ll find five bedrooms, three and a half bathrooms, and multiple living areas designed for both comfort and functionality. The main level features a spacious primary suite, two additional bedrooms filled with natural light, and a large laundry room. The kitchen is equipped with stainless steel appliances and flows seamlessly into the dining and living areas, highlighted by a gas fireplace. Upstairs, an expansive secondary living space is joined by two oversized bedrooms and a full bath—ideal for guests or extended family. Outdoor living is equally impressive, with front and back porches perfect for taking in the scenic views, along with an outdoor kitchen for entertaining. The land itself is well suited for equestrian or agricultural use, featuring two barns, three horse stalls with a breezeway, a pond, multiple sheds, and a workshop. A whole-house propane generator adds peace of mind year-round. Located within the highly regarded Navarro ISD, the property offers quick access to I-35, I-10, and Highway 130, making travel effortless. Both Austin-Bergstrom and San Antonio International Airports are approximately 40 minutes away.
